Full-Time and Part-Time Lecturers in English
West Herts College · Watford · Hertfordshire
Job description
Ideally, you will have considerable experienceof teaching English with the ability to be creative and adaptable in your approaches to delivery to support the learning of students at varying levels.
In addition to teaching, your role will involve both individual and team support to vocational staff that will need assistance with embedding English into their vocational courses.
You will be required to support the diagnostic process and have the knowledge to work with students at a variety of levels. This includes contributing to the quality process by providing evidence of outstanding and innovative schemes of work, lesson plans and individual learning plans.
If you have the excellent teaching skills and subject knowledge required to be successful in this role, we would like to hear from you.We have full-time, part-time and hourly paid roles available. Please specify your preference on the application form.
The closing date for applications isTuesday 28th July. This role is based across the college campuses (Watford, Hemel Hempstead and Luton). Interviews will take place on Thursday 13th August 2026.
You’ll have the full support of a dynamic team and opportunities to bring your ideas to the role. Training and development are at the heart of everything we do so you’ll be encouraged to upskill.
We have a free on-site gym at our Watford Campus, and you can access a wide range of discounts and benefits including a cycle to work scheme, free on-site parking, pension, generous holiday scheme, time off at Christmas and early finishes on a Friday.
